Koch Theater]] (left), The [[Metropolitan Opera House (Lincoln Center)|Metropolitan Opera House]] (center), and [[David Geffen Hall]] (right) and the [[Revson Fountain]] in front Lincoln Center for the Performing Arts (also simply known as Lincoln Center) is a complex of buildings in the Lincoln Square neighborhood on the Upper West Side of Manhattan. It has thirty indoor and outdoor facilities and is host to 5 million visitors annually. It houses internationally renowned performing arts organizations including the New York Philharmonic, the Metropolitan Opera, the New York City Ballet, the Chamber Music Society of Lincoln Center and the Juilliard School.
